Densu Moseti
Skeleton placeholder

Densu Moseti

miscellaneous

producer

production manager

Known For

arrowarrow
Nairobi Half Life
Skeleton placeholder
Something Necessary
Skeleton placeholder
Grogan's Lodge
Skeleton placeholder
White Knight
Skeleton placeholder

Filmography